Purchasing Power Analysis

A Nurse Practitioners in New Hampshire earns $89,719 in nominal terms, which is 5.3% below the national average of $94,702. After adjusting for the local cost of living (index 109.9 vs national 100), this is equivalent to $81,637 in national-average purchasing power.

Tax differences are not included. Only cost-of-living index adjustments are applied.
